Biscoff Overnight Oats

Biscoff Overnight Oats: A Creamy High-Protein Dream

Biscoff Overnight Oats are a creamy, high-protein breakfast packed with flavor and easy to prepare ahead of time.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Chilling Time 1 hour
Total Time 1 hour 10 minutes
Servings: 2 cups
Course: Breakfast
Cuisine: American
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

For the Base
  • 1/2 cup gluten-free oats
  • 1 tablespoon chia seeds
  • 1 scoop vanilla protein powder swap for plant-based powder for vegan version
  • 1 cup almond milk can use other plant milks like oat or coconut
For the Flavor
  • 2 tablespoons Lotus Biscoff spread or swap with cookie butter or nut butter
  • 1 cookie Lotus Biscoff cookie optional, for garnish

Equipment

  • bowl or mason jar
  • microwave-safe bowl

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. In a bowl or mason jar, mix together 1/2 cup of gluten-free oats, 1 tablespoon of chia seeds, and 1 scoop of vanilla protein powder. Stir until well combined.
  2. Pour in 1 cup of almond milk, then mix thoroughly to ensure all dry ingredients are evenly moistened.
  3. Cover the bowl or jar with a lid or plastic wrap and place it in the refrigerator. Allow the mixture to chill for at least 1 hour—overnight is best.
  4. In a microwave-safe bowl, add 2 tablespoons of Lotus Biscoff spread and microwave for about 20-30 seconds until melted. Stir until smooth.
  5. Crumble a Lotus Biscoff cookie on top for garnish.
  6. Enjoy your Biscoff Overnight Oats immediately or store them in the fridge for up to 3 days.

Notes

For best results, use quick oats for creamier texture, adjust milk for thickness, and store in an airtight container to maintain freshness.
